山核桃果仁微量元素分析初报

摘    要:通过野外调研并采集临安山核桃Carya cathayensis果实及对应的山核桃林地土壤.分析山核桃果仁品质和不同母质类型土壤的基本理化性质,比较了石灰岩母岩土壤和非石灰岩母岩土壤上山核桃品质的差别。结果表明.生长于石灰岩母岩土壤和非石灰岩母岩土壤的山核桃果仁都富含粗蛋白和粗脂肪。经t检验分析.不同土壤对果仁粗蛋白和粗脂肪质量分数的影响没有达到显著差别。果仁粗蛋白和粗脂肪变幅分别为90-109g·kg^-1和665。694g·kg^-1。山核桃果仁中的微量元素丰富,特别是锌和铁,变幅分别为30.51mg·kg^-1和36~94mg.kg^-1。果仁微量元素量与成土母质、母岩性质密切相关。硒为某些石灰岩母岩土壤山核桃果仁所特有。表4参13

关 键 词:经济林学  山核桃  石灰岩土壤  非石灰岩土壤  果仁  微量元素

Trace elements in kernels of Chinese hickory(Carya cathayensis) grown in limestone and non-limestone soils

Abstract:Because of only a few direct research reports, a field survey was conducted to determine kernel quality of Chinese hickory (Carya cathayensis ), a reputed healthy food in China, grown in limestone soils, which are believed to be better for the trees than other soils. Soils were divided into two groups, namely limestone soils and the other non-limestone soils. Next, nuts of C. cathayensis with corresponding soil samples were collected. However, concentrations of most analyzed trace elements in the kernels were higher when collected from the trees grown in non-limestone soils, whereas Se was only detected in kernels grown in some of the limestone soils. Thus, more effort is needed to develop high quality C. cathayensis kernels rich in Zn, Fe, and Se for healthy and nutritious food products. Ch, 4 tab. 13 ref.]
